  7. Jan 23, 2013 · The motivations for everyone else go unstated and unexplained. Farrelly was going for a 21st century version of "The Groove Tube" and "Kentucky Fried Movie," two very funny, very raunchy and very influential sketch-comedy flicks of the mid-1970s. The only thing "Movie 43" has in common with those movies is it's in color.
